Pet's info: Dog | Boston Terrier | Female | spayed | 13 years and 4 months old
My boyfriend did not watch Tot take her meds with breakfast (enalapril, vetmedin, lasix for congestive heart failure), and I just found a spit up enalapril behind her bowl. It is 6 pm now, and her usual med schedule is 11 am/11 pm. Should I give her the missed dose now and push back the schedule or just skip it and keep her as calm as possible? Not to worry - this type of issue happens quite frequently. At this point, I think your best bet is to give Tater-Tot her 11pm enalapril dose early around 8-9pm, and then return her to her normal 11am/11pm schedule tomorrow. Do not give a double dose! If she seems to show signs of congestive heart failure, such as difficulty breathing, trouble settling down, or exercise intolerance, it is worth taking her to a vet urgently. Fortunately congestive heart failure is rarely dramatically exacerbated after missing one dose of medication. I hope this helps and that all goes well!
